Output ecaec5d9a549db59b3d8371f2e3c101bbe64939774892da87968653b03de3cd6:1

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d15454777b433ce60ebb14bd5bd7a2b8dba6bc3 OP_EQUAL
address
32tCBwqU4FXScbnJACn6Up8zFDxHU2qZ1n
transaction
ecaec5d9a549db59b3d8371f2e3c101bbe64939774892da87968653b03de3cd6
confirmations
334646
spent
true